Gegenstand der Erfindung ist ein gedrehtes oder geflochtenes Seil zur Herstellung von Schrämen in Bergwerken, das sich dadurch von dem in der Patentschrift 181985 gekennzeichneten Seil unterscheidet, daß nicht das aus mehreren unter sich verseilten Schneiddrähten bestehende Schneidseil um das Kernseil gewunden ist, sondern daß die einzelnen Seilstränge des Kernseiles von solchen verseilten Schneiddrähten umgeben sind, ähnlich wie dies durch die Patentschrift 179779 bei Verwendung einzelner Drähte bekannt geworden ist.The invention relates to a twisted or braided rope for the production of Schrämen in mines, which is characterized by that in the patent 181985 The difference between rope is that it does not consist of several cutting wires twisted together existing cutting rope is wound around the core rope, but that the individual strands of the core rope stranded by such Cutting wires are surrounded, similar to that shown in patent 179779 Use of single wires has become known.

Die Vorteile des so gebildeten Schrämseiles bestehen darin, daß die verseilten Schneiddrähte gegenüber der im Hauptpatente getroffenen Anordnung dünner gewählt werden können; auch kann die Anzahl der Drähte geringer sein, da sie im Grunde, wo sich die Seilstränge gegen die Schneiddrähte legen, gestützt und in ihrer Lage gehalten werden. Hierdurch wird eine Verschiebung der Schneiddrähte auf dem Kernseil verhindert und die· Seile können über Seilscheiben von verhältnismäßig geringem Durchmesser laufen, da die so verseilten und gehaltenen schwächeren und aus einer geringeren Anzahl bestehenden Schneiddrähte genügend nachgiebig sind.'The advantages of the cutting cable formed in this way are that the stranded cutting wires can be chosen thinner compared to the arrangement made in the main patent; also can be the number of wires be lower because they are basically where the rope strands lie against the cutting wires, supported and held in place. This causes a shift in the cutting wires prevented on the core rope and the ropes can over pulleys of relatively small diameter, because the stranded and held in this way are weaker and consist of a smaller number Cutting wires are sufficiently flexible. Patent-Anspruch:Patent claim: Ausführungsform des gedrehten oder geflochtenen Schrämseils nach Patent 181985, dadurch gekennzeichnet, daß die unter sich verseilten Schneiddrähte um die einzelnen Seilstränge gewunden und mit diesen zusammen zu einem Schrämseil verflochten werden. . ■Embodiment of the twisted or braided cutting rope according to the patent 181985, characterized in that the twisted cutting wires around the individual strands of rope and intertwined with them to form a cutting rope will. . ■ Hierzu 1 Blatt Zeichnungen.1 sheet of drawings.
